Cargo Containers: The Backbone of International Trade

The ubiquitous shipping container is arguably the biggest element behind the modern structure of global business. Later conceived in the mid-20th century , these consistent metal boxes revolutionized transportation , dramatically reducing costs and accelerating delivery times. Before their introduction , moving goods was a laborious and costly process. Now, products can be easily moved between ships , vehicles, and locomotives with unprecedented ease. This has fueled the growth of global supply chains and made viable the huge movement of products we need today.

  • Enabling for smooth transfer between modes of movement.
  • Significantly reducing handling time .
  • Contributing to a more interconnected market .

Repurposing Sea Units: Innovative Uses

The rise in international trade has resulted in a substantial surplus of sea containers, leading to a fantastic movement towards repurposing them. These durable steel structures, originally designed for hauling goods, are now finding new life as everything from modern homes and practical offices to modular shops and green classrooms. This approach offers a significant blend of economic benefits – lowering waste and building costs – and sustainable website responsibility. Here's a short look at some inspiring copyrightples:

  • Housing: Creating affordable and unconventional living spaces.
  • Commercial Venues: Quickly deploying restaurants, shops, and pubs.
  • Learning Facilities: Constructing mobile classrooms or focused workshops.
  • Disaster Support: Providing easily-installed aid for impacted communities.
  • Horticultural Methods: Building modular farms and holding facilities.

The capacity for forward-thinking applications of upcycled containers is absolutely endless, making them a key component of a closed-loop economy.
